Q: Is 191,832 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 191,832 is not a prime number.

Why is 191,832 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 191832 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 24 7,993 15,986 23,979 31,972 47,958 63,944 95,916 and 191,832, with no remainder.

Since 191,832 cannot be divided by just 1 and 191,832, it is not a prime number.
